A questionnaire for parents for screening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) in childre
This version of SNAP-IV questionnaire is currently the most commonly used for clinical ADHD assessment. It is reliable and valid as an initial assessment method of ADHD in children. We recommend seeing a children's psychiatrist for further explanation after the initial screening. Content of the questionnaire has been provided by Dr. Susan Shur-Fen Gau from the Department of Psychiatry at the National Taiwan University Hospital.
